The power consumption of the Quadro M2000M is rated for the same TGP of 55 Watt as the K2100M, including the board and memory components. Using CUDA (Compute Capability 5.0) or OpenCL 1.2, the cores of the Quadro M2000M can be used for general calculations. Therefore, it should be faster than the old Quadro K2100M. However, we do know that it is a mid-range model from the mobile 2015 Quadro line based on the same chip as the GeForce GTX 960M or 950M.

OpenGL performance, for example, should be significantly better compared to GeForce graphics cards of similar specifications.Īs the exact clock speed of the M2000M is still not known, we can only speculate on the performance of the card.

The Quadro series offers certified drivers that are optimized for stability and performance in professional applications like CAD or DCC. The M2000M typically comes with 4 GB GDDR5 VRAM clocked at 1250 MHz (5000 MHz effective at 80 GB/s compared to 48 GB/s on the K2100M). Therefore, the GPU is similar to the consumer Nvidia GeForce GTX 960M or 950M. The Quadro M2000M is built for the Intel Skylake generation and is the successor to the Kepler-based Quadro K2100M.

It is a (first generation) Maxwell-based GPU built on the GM07 chip with 640 shader cores. The integrated measurement report function enables a report to be created directly upon completion, and its intuitive operation makes it easy to document these results in the form of measurement reports including as a PDF or CSV file. The “Measure Magic” function uses the acquired measuring points to automatically select the matching geometry, enabling a high level of repeatability and reducing measurement uncertainty.Īll measurement results from the Quadra-Chek 2000 are graphically displayed on the unit’s high resolution 7 inch color touchscreen. When the recorded measuring program is executed again, the QC 2000 displays visual instructions relating to the features to be probed, thereby providing direct and repeatable guidance for the user. This digital readout keeps track of the presets, sequence of measurements, tolerances and data-output commands. The QC 2000 user can automatically record a measuring program and run it at any time. Heidenhain has introduced the Quadra-Chek 2000 evaluation unit.ĭesigned for use with everyday measuring and metrology tasks in parts inspection applications, the Quadra-Chek (QC) 2000 offers reliable ease of use and accuracy when utilizing crosshairs or when used with optical edge detection on profile projectors, measuring microscopes and/or 2D measuring machines with up to three axes.
